Output 85e935dc51466cf0c36aa81c3dd72e35481f6614d4994878b49dbf8b43304510:3

value
27000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 95d4c2486494244c29419cd45836b5964f23de30 OP_EQUAL
address
3FMFUsiT7kfMy7vQA4KvgFrVBBy6e4RWpT
transaction
85e935dc51466cf0c36aa81c3dd72e35481f6614d4994878b49dbf8b43304510
spent
true